Transaction 270453a3c3a34bb6d7e3bc26400b2c7a26455eb37a40ea5c6e0e58c7f05d81e1
1 Input
1 Output
-
270453a3c3a34bb6d7e3bc26400b2c7a26455eb37a40ea5c6e0e58c7f05d81e1:0
- value
- 342516502
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d887cdeea9144019254b28d72dbd48eed98785ca OP_EQUAL
- address
- MTe4sir2667y9uTuiMyGoQEdQqkaEqb7st